Production Operatives Wanted
A car or motorbike is essential to get to and from work (no bus or train services available)!
Rotating Shift Patterns You Will Work (Weekly, Fortnightly, or Monthly):
* Day Shift: 06:00am till 14:15pm / Afternoon Shift: 14:00pm till 22:15pm.
Hourly Pay Rates:
* Probation Period (12-weeks) £12.90 per hour.
* Rotating Shifts £13.03 per hour (no matter what shift is worked).
Employee Benefits:
* Multiple daily breaks and onsite canteen.
* Friendly and supportive team with structured induction and learning.
* Various company, corporate, and community events.
* Discounted or free food for you and the family.
* Free parking on-site.
* Health & wellbeing programme.
* Clear career development and pay reviews based on progression.
Job Summary:
Using your transferable skills to assist with day or afternoon production shifts. You will learn a range of production methods, processes, and procedures, as well as learning machine operating skills.
We are looking for candidates with transferable skills in food production, factory work, catering, and machine operating. You must be able to communicate fluently in English.
You will receive career development training, mentoring into other areas of the business, promotion, and pay reviews, to give you long-term employment stability.
You just need to be dependable, able to complete the physical requirements, follow production schedules and processes, and you must be able to work both rotating shift patterns. These rotating shifts patterns will be set weekly, fortnightly, monthly, and will not change daily, so that you have a structured work life balance of 40-hours per week.
Duties:
* Operate production machinery, work on a conveyor belt, process production line.
* Monitor the process to guarantee product safety and product quality.
* Conduct regular inspections of the equipment you are using.
* Maintain records and production data, as well as a clean and safe workstation.
* Lift and carry up to 25kg around the production floor, to and from various machines.
Requirements:
* Previous experience in a food processing or factory production is preferred.
* Ability to follow process / instructions and to production targets.
* Must be able to complete all physical duties required, and work on your feet.
* Must be able to wear all PPE and adhere to company health and safety policies.
Essentials:
We are unable to offer Visa sponsorship. You must be able to work a full-time permanent position, and live in or near to Southampton, Winchester, and Bishops Waltham, or surrounding areas. If you do not have your own car or motorbike to travel up and down country roads, then we will not be able to consider you.
